MILWAUKEE (CBS 58)---Boy, were we spoiled. All those 50 degree temperatures, even in mid to late November. Now, we're heading the other way with the readings. A cold front moves through during the day on Monday with a few showers and falling temps through the 40s. The wind increases too, making it feel much colder. For most of the week, we struggle to even get to 40. And by the holiday weekend, reaching 30 degrees will be a big chore!!

In terms of precipitation, it looks fairly quiet this week. There's a chance we could see some light wintry mix Wednesday night into Thanksgiving morning, but it looks more like a nuisance event than anything else. Again, the big take away will be the coming cold.
